**Changelog — Coldvault bucket archiver, key rotation**

Quick one: we rotated the credentials used by the Coldvault archiver after the quarterly audit flagged the old key's age. Archival of cold storage buckets paused for ~20 minutes mid-rotation, nothing lost, queue drained fine afterward. Lifecycle policies untouched. For the next archive release, sign with the key below.

release key, tadug-yajep: bky19_owheiBqgiLgi1W5w3nY

TemplateVars — rendering performance (Quillspan). Set QS_RENDER_CACHE=on and QS_PARTIAL_TTL=300 for release builds; these cut p95 render time roughly in half on the Lantern tier. Leave QS_TRACE off outside staging. The precompiler also needs to authenticate against the snippet store, so the .env must include its signing secret on the line below.

env line for fajop-taguf: VAULT_KEY20=82a8caa7b14c704c3638

Quick heads-up on Pinwheel UI versioning: we cut a minor release every sprint, and anything touching component props needs a changeset file in the PR. No changeset, no merge — the bot will nag you. Majors are rare and go through the design council first. The full policy, with examples of what counts as breaking, lives on the internal page below.

wiki page, bahip-yahip: https://grafana.qirvanlabs.corp/browse/display/projects/cc3a1b9dbfc9

INTERNAL MEMO — Records Team

The stage props for the touring production of "The Lantern Meridian" depart the Crofthall depot on Thursday. Each crate must carry its inventory slip, and the prop master's sign-off sheet should be scanned into the tour file before loading. Vanmere Haulage will supply the vehicle. The confidential courier hand-over instruction follows below.

handover note for tajep-kahif: the quenok belox courier leaves the sileth ledger at gate 6003 under passcode 162915

## Splitgate Assignment Service — Env Vars

Hey on-call: Splitgate hands out A/B bucket assignments for all Rowanmere apps. If assignments look sticky or flipped, check the hashing salt first — it must match across pods or users bounce between variants. Set the assignment secret in your env file on the following line:

env line for yahog-fajof: RELAY_SECRET20=ae902c8092e6dd93df14